What they do

A Director of Nursing manages and supervises all nursing staff at a hospital or long term care facility. Manages communications with physicians, manages budgets and expenses, and assists other administrators with managing operations. Monitors staff schedules and the quality of nursing care at the facility. Maintains professional license or certification requirements.

Job Description

We are looking for a results oriented Director of Nursing (DON) , with strong leadership, interpersonal and communication skills to exercise administrative and functional supervision over nursing personnel. The successful applicant will have strong leadership and supervisory skills, and enjoy working with the elderly in Long Term Care and Skilled Nursing . The Director of Nursing plans, organizes, develops, and directs the overall operation of the Nursing department to ensure the highest degree of quality care in accordance with all applicable laws, regulations and standards. Must be currently licensed Registered Nurse (RN) in the State of Illinois. Must have five (2) years supervisory experience in a long-term care setting preferable as a Director of Nursing or Assistant Director of Nursing. Must have strong leadership skills and be able to lead a team of nursing staff, as well as help foster a team atmosphere with the nursing division Must be able to teach and lead by example on all shifts Liaisons with residents, families, and support departments to adequately plan for resident needs Must be knowledgeable of practices and procedures as well as the laws, regulations, and guidelines governing functions in the long term care facility in Illinios.
